Moisture Separator Reheaters (MSRs) play a critical role in maintaining both efficiency and turbine reliability within the nuclear steam cycle.
By removing moisture and reheating steam between turbine stages, MSRs improve thermodynamic performance while protecting downstream equipment.
Because of their position in the cycle, even small performance issues can have a noticeable impact on output and maintenance requirements.
Over time, many plants have faced challenges with aging MSRs, including tube degradation and reduced moisture separation efficiency.
Advancements in design, along with modular construction and field-erected solutions, are helping address both performance and installation challenges.
